Atoms can be colored by applying a selected color or a color scheme. The color or color scheme can be applied from the Changing Structure Styles. Colors are applied to the selected atoms, or if no atoms are selected, to all atoms.
To apply a single color to the selected atoms:
-
Click the Single Color button in the Changing Structure Styles, and choose a color from the color selector that opens.
To apply the current selected color scheme:
-
Click the Color Atoms button in the Changing Structure Styles.
To choose a color scheme:
-
Click the arrow to the right of the Color Atoms button in the Changing Structure Styles and choose a scheme from the menu that is displayed.
To apply a color scheme to all atoms in selected entries:
-
Click the Style button in the Entry List (Entries) to apply color schemes to the selected entries. The Changing Structure Styles opens so you can select and apply the scheme.
